Viewing times below 300ms and above 8,000ms were first excluded for being either too fast or too slow following Cohn and Wittenbergs (Reference Cohn and Wittenberg2015) approach, which based these cut-off values on previous self-paced reading results with the mean fastest and slowest viewing times well between these limits (Cohn, Reference Cohn2014b; Cohn & Paczynski, Reference Cohn and Paczynski2013). Not only can visual narratives omit events to create bridging inferences (Hutson et al., Reference Hutson, Magliano and Loschky2018; Magliano et al., Reference Magliano, Larson, Higgs and Loschky2016, Reference Magliano, Kopp, Higgs and Rapp2017), but the actual event may also be replaced by a panel that omits or implies the unseen action with a conventionalized inference-demanding technique (Cohn & Kutas, Reference Cohn and Kutas2015; Cohn & Wittenberg, Reference Cohn and Wittenberg2015). Studies of real-life events show that observers employ bridging inferences quickly and that seeing only the buildup and the aftermath of an event is already sufficient to infer the main action (Strickland & Keil, Reference Strickland and Keil2011). Descriptive words (e.g., punch) substituted for Peaks evoke brain responses suggestive of being more unexpected than onomatopoeic words (e.g., pow) and words of either type that were incongruent to the sequence context (e.g., kiss or smooch substituting a punch) were more costly to semantic processing (Manfredi et al., Reference Manfredi, Cohn and Kutas2017). For all participants, we measured their Visual Language Fluency Index (VLFI), a metric developed to assess comic reading expertise (Cohn, Reference Cohn2020a), with scores above 20 indicating a high comic fluency (i.e., the reader is well versed in reading comics), scores below 7 a low comic fluency, and an ideal average of around 12. Overall, longer self-paced reading times have been taken as evidence for inference generation mechanisms in both visual and verbal narratives, and some work has implicated overlapping working memory processes operating across both modalities (Magliano et al., Reference Magliano, Larson, Higgs and Loschky2016). (Reference de Vries, Reijnierse and Willems2018) observed that metaphors with clear metaphoric markers (e.g., as if) were read slower than metaphors without markers and than non-metaphorical expressions.
